    carpet/upholstery cleaner

    I was wondering which is a good quality carpet/upholstery cleaner. I need something I can spray on and work in with a towel or something and pick up with a shop vac. I've been looking at the aerosol can in the detailer line, anyone use this one and how well does it work?

    Re: carpet/upholstery cleaner

    The Detailer Line stuff works great and you don't really need a shop vac to get it up. Work it in with a towel or a brush and get it up with another towel continually turning it until the spot is dry to the touch. Used it many times with great results.

    Re: carpet/upholstery cleaner

    APC/APC+ are good for everything... if you dont have a jug, you should get one.

    The APC will foam a little more, can be handy if you need it to cling to something.. APC+ has a little degreaser in it.

    Re: carpet/upholstery cleaner

    I have used APC+ on both carpets and seats. As stated it does foam up but i use a stiff brush to work and agitate the area then vacuum the area. Sometimes if I need I will get a damp cloth and work the area. On seats it's a little more tricky cause of the foam but I just apply APC+ to a cloth then start working the area.
